PDA

Archiv verlassen und diese Seite im Standarddesign anzeigen : Excelliste formatieren, bitte helfen


Rudolf
15.10.2008, 21:05
Hi, habe hier ne komplexe Liste, die ich formatiert haben möchte.

Hier sind die Daten. http://www.file-upload.net/download-1182390/Dachdecker.xlsx.html

Und die Liste soll so aussehen wie hier:

http://www.file-upload.net/download-1182394/Dackdeckerfertig.xlsx.html

Da die Liste sehr lang ist. Irgendwelche Vorschläge wie ich das Formatisieren automatisiere. Es wäre ja krank alles von Hand zu machen.

Danke für Hilfe


omiTimo
16.10.2008, 12:21
Hey Rudolf,

ich denke es bietet sich da an eine kleine Prozedur mit Excels VB Editor zu schreiben... alle Zeilen durchlaufen, falls man einen Block mit Name, Adresse etc. gefunden hat diesen entsprechend formatiert in ein anderes Arbeitsblatt kopieren.

Da mir langweilig war hab ichs mal gemacht - und weil ich bisher auch kaum was mit Excel/VB programmiert hab und das mal ausprobieren wollte. Unvollständige Adressen (mal fehlt Straße und Hausnummer, mal PLZ und Ort) werden ignoriert, sind aber so wenige dass man das mit Hand sicherlich schneller hinbekommt... Falls dus selber machen willst, dann ignoriere diesen Absatz, sonst folge diesem Link (http://www.file-upload.net/download-1184071/Dachdecker.xls.html) ;)

Gruss, Timo

Rudolf
16.10.2008, 12:29
Hey danke dir für deine Hilfe

schau was bei mir kommt, wenn ich auf Formatieren klicke

http://www.file-upload.net/view-1184095/Unbenannt.jpg.html

omiTimo
16.10.2008, 15:14
Ich würde dann mal vermuten dass du Makros generell deaktiviert hast. Wie du die aktivierst findest du bestimmt in der Hilfe oder mittels Google. Ansonsten hast du auf dem zweiten Arbeitsblatt ja auch schon die formatierte Darstellung...

Rudolf
16.10.2008, 17:14
Ok stimmt, habs zum Laufen gebracht.

Danke nochmal. Wenn ich noch ein Geheimtipp bekommen könnte, um dein Script zu verstehen, wäre es noch besser.

liebe Grüße
Rudolf

BurningBrain
16.10.2008, 17:30
Ich weiß ja nicht, was du dir unter einem Geheimtipp vorstellst,
aber das Makro ist schon sehr klein und müsste selbst erklärend sein, vor allem, weil du ja weißt, was es tut :-D.

Im Groben besteht das Makro aus einer Schleife die alle Zeilen der Quelltabelle ausliest und nach verschiedenen Bedingungen bearbeitet und danach in eine neue Tabelle schreibt.

Falls du genaueres wissen möchtest musst du deine Frage schon differenzierter stellen, jedenfalls, damit ICH sie beantworten kann.